On 03/07/2010 09:07 PM, Antoine Martin wrote:
>>>> Antoine, can you check this? ltrace may help,
>>> This the only part that looked slightly relevant:
>>> [pid 26883] __xstat64(1, "./vm/media_fs", 0x7fff92e40500) = 0
>>> [pid 26883] malloc(48) = 0x2a38d60
>>> [pid 26883] memset(0x2a38d60, '\000', 48) = 0x2a38d60
>>> [pid 26883] open64("./vm/media_fs", 540674, 00) = 12
>>> [pid 26883] posix_memalign(0x7fff92e40560, 512, 16384, -1, 48) = 0
>>> [pid 26883] lseek64(12, 0, 2, 0x7f404f2f3e60, 4) = 0x133c4820600
>>
>>
>> Where's pread/preadv? Did you use -f?
>
> Yes I did.
> ltrace -f bash ./vm/start.sh >& trace.log
Well, some variant of pread should have shown up. Maybe it's the ltrace
-f race.
>>>> or run 'strings libc.so | grep pread'.
>>>>
>>> strings /lib/libc.so.6 | grep pread
>>> preadv
>>> preadv64
>>> pread
>>> __pread64_chk
>>> __pread64
>>> __pread_chk
>>>
>>
>> So it does seem glibc emulates preadv.
>>
>> Perhaps https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=563103 ?
> This a gentoo box... but yes, this does look similar doesn't it?
What version of glibc do you have installed?
